Gymnastics mats are often assumed to perform the same way at all times, but in reality, temperature has a major impact on mat behavior. Cold environments can make mats feel stiff and unforgiving, while warm conditions may cause excessive softness and instability. These variations affect landing control, joint stress, and overall training confidence.

To solve this problem, manufacturers are now developing temperature-adaptive gymnastics mats, mats engineered to maintain consistent firmness, grip, and shock absorption regardless of ambient temperature. This innovation is especially relevant for facilities that experience seasonal changes or inconsistent climate control.

What Are Temperature-Adaptive Gymnastics Mats?

Temperature-adaptive gymnastics mats are mats designed with thermo-responsive materials that adjust their internal behavior based on surrounding temperature. Instead of becoming rigid in cold conditions or overly soft in heat, these mats actively stabilize their performance characteristics.

This is achieved through:

- Thermo-stable foam compounds

- Phase-responsive polymer blends

- Multi-layer temperature buffering

- Climate-neutral compression systems

The result is predictable, reliable mat performance year-round.

Why Temperature Consistency Matters in Gymnastics

1- Cold Mats Increase Injury Risk

Stiffer mats absorb less energy, increasing impact force on ankles, knees, and the lower back.

2- Overheated Mats Reduce Stability

Excessively soft mats can cause delayed rebound, loss of balance, and inconsistent takeoffs.

3- Athletes Train Across Seasons

Many gyms lack full climate control, making temperature variation unavoidable.
